diff options
author | Douglas Barbosa Alexandre <dbalexandre@gmail.com> | 2016-02-17 14:33:30 -0200 |
---|---|---|
committer | Douglas Barbosa Alexandre <dbalexandre@gmail.com> | 2016-02-20 12:10:26 -0200 |
commit | 56a5fc0cd331143c9a2b4215db3dba6cefd6cc3e (patch) | |
tree | 0fd7d0de89d1712d26e63b344776f76ff6fd17b5 /app/services/merge_requests/update_service.rb | |
parent | 372cdf4ce5fa124e03e2c93e9d1ed586d489b1d8 (diff) | |
download | gitlab-ce-56a5fc0cd331143c9a2b4215db3dba6cefd6cc3e.tar.gz |
Move common behavior to to IssuableBaseService
Diffstat (limited to 'app/services/merge_requests/update_service.rb')
-rw-r--r-- | app/services/merge_requests/update_service.rb | 17 |
1 files changed, 0 insertions, 17 deletions
diff --git a/app/services/merge_requests/update_service.rb b/app/services/merge_requests/update_service.rb index 34ee6b3eecd..f9f4d9a4f27 100644 --- a/app/services/merge_requests/update_service.rb +++ b/app/services/merge_requests/update_service.rb @@ -48,22 +48,5 @@ module MergeRequests def close_service MergeRequests::CloseService end - - private - - def have_changes?(merge_request, options = {}) - valid_attrs = [:title, :description, :assignee_id, :milestone_id, :target_branch] - - attrs_changed = valid_attrs.any? do |attr| - merge_request.previous_changes.include?(attr.to_s) - end - - old_labels = options[:old_labels] - labels_changed = old_labels && merge_request.labels != old_labels - - if attrs_changed || labels_changed - task_service.mark_as_done(merge_request, current_user) - end - end end end |